Designer Sabyasachi Trolled For ‘Obscene’ Mangalsutra Ad

Mumbai: After Dabur, Fabindia and clothing brand Manyavar, another ad has become the target of moral policing. Here we are referring to ace designer Sabyasachi Mukherjee’s new jewellery ad campaign featuring a mangalsutra line, The Royal Bengal Mangalsutra, which went viral on Wednesday.

The netizens expressed anger, resentment and displeasure and termed the ad, in which models are seen clad in intimate apparel, as  ‘disappointing’ and ‘obscene’.

“Does showing so much skin justify ‘Intimate jewellery’?” asked a social media user.

“No! This is no lingerie or Condom Ad. This is Sabyasachi Mangalsutra Ad. Ultra Woke #Sabyasachi is so creatively bankrupt that he had to use semi-naked models for a Mangalsutra ad,” wrote another user.,

The designer was also accused of hurting sentiment and denigrating the mangalsutra.

Here are some more comments:

 “Is this mangalsutra ad or b grade ad ? How dare you take Hindu sentiments and beliefs into granted . You are doing cheap gimmicks in the name of freedom of expression and creativity,” commented a netizen.

“Really sabyasachi?? What’s wrong with u these days, Who sell Mangalsutra like this. If u have guts sell burkha, tabij in this manners?? Stop Hindu discremation #Sabyasachi (sic),” another user tweeted.

“This is shameful Act @sabya_mukherjee You are selling the Mangal sutra by promoting nudity & obscene content with a hashtag #intimatefinejewellerybysabyasachi  This is intentional hurting of Hindu sentiments Delete this post ASAP,” added another user.

“What are you exactly advertising? No one will wear this jewellery now coz you have shown the world that if I wear that jewellery I must be some cheapo! please take care of your campaigns (sic),” demanded a user on Instagram.

“Foreigners adopting our rich & divine culture, tradition. What message your creative head trying to convey? A mangalsutra is a symbol of marriage n the wife is meant to wear it all her life indicating d love and commitment the husband and wife have towards each other,” another user wrote.

“This is embarrassing. When I saw the picture I thought it was about lingerie but it is disgusting that this is a mangalsutra ad. #Sabyasachi is playing with the sentiments of Indian women,” a tweet said.

Sabyasachi, who earlier stoked a controversy by collaborating with fast-fashion brand H&M, also received support from a section of the internet.

“#Sabyasachi , this designer guy has everyone’s attention now! Doesn’t matter if this ad is pretty deplorable,” wrote a netizen.

“So the latest target of the Hindutva hate brigade is designer #Sabyasachi & his eponymous #brand..! They have zeroed in on one in a series of ads for a new jewellery line & are apoplectic about it.. Because if it wasn’t for this ad, they’d have totally shopped #Sabyasachi…,” wrote another user.

The Kolkata-based designer is yet to make a statement on the controversy.
